Holiday Fundraising Trends

Share it Please
December is just a few months away, and you know what that means: The holiday fundraising season is about to kick off. If you haven’t prepared for it yet, then there’s no time to lose. Planning ahead for this time of year is possibly the most important fundraising initiative you can do. With this in mind, here are three trends you can expect in the coming holiday fundraising season.

Donations start pouring in earlier than you’d expect

If you plan on waiting till November or December to promote your fundraising campaign, you may have already lost access to a lot of potential donors. According to certain studies, some donors give as early as August and September. So start now, if you haven’t begun already.

 Be sure to use email segmentation


Email segmentation—the practice of breaking up a huge email list into subcategories in order to deliver more targeted messages—can help you create messages that speak personally to each member of your audience, thereby increasing the chance of being opened and read. This is especially important during the holiday season when potential donors are constantly bombarded by emails competing for their attention.

Have an online presence

Fundraising through popular charity auction sights is a major nonprofit trend that only continues to grow. Now more than ever, it’s critical for a nonprofit to use such channels, lest it wants to be left in the dust.
